Remove some clones.

This commit is contained in:
Ms2ger 2015-05-15 17:52:53 +02:00
parent 09f5648153
commit 0067cb2101
2 changed files with 5 additions and 5 deletions

View file

@ -231,14 +231,14 @@ impl CompositorTask {
box compositor::IOCompositor::create(window, box compositor::IOCompositor::create(window,
sender, sender,
receiver, receiver,
constellation_chan.clone(), constellation_chan,
time_profiler_chan, time_profiler_chan,
mem_profiler_chan) mem_profiler_chan)
as Box<CompositorEventListener> as Box<CompositorEventListener>
} }
None => { None => {
box headless::NullCompositor::create(receiver, box headless::NullCompositor::create(receiver,
constellation_chan.clone(), constellation_chan,
time_profiler_chan, time_profiler_chan,
mem_profiler_chan) mem_profiler_chan)
as Box<CompositorEventListener> as Box<CompositorEventListener>

View file

@ -158,12 +158,12 @@ fn create_constellation(opts: opts::Opts,
let constellation_chan = Constellation::<layout::layout_task::LayoutTask, let constellation_chan = Constellation::<layout::layout_task::LayoutTask,
script::script_task::ScriptTask>::start( script::script_task::ScriptTask>::start(
compositor_proxy.clone_compositor_proxy(), compositor_proxy,
resource_task, resource_task,
image_cache_task, image_cache_task,
font_cache_task, font_cache_task,
time_profiler_chan.clone(), time_profiler_chan,
mem_profiler_chan.clone(), mem_profiler_chan,
devtools_chan, devtools_chan,
storage_task); storage_task);